2012 Dodge Ram Limited

Scheduled to be released sometime in the second quarter of 2012, the Dodge Ram Laramie Limited is a direct result of Chrysler “listening to customers and understanding what motivates them,” says Fred Diaz, CEO of Ram Truck Brand.

“The Ram Laramie Limited is intended to satisfy the very high demands of affluent pickup truck buyers seeking to combine functionality with luxury.”

Showcasing prime quality components, including full-leather seats, piano-black interior features, and understated exterior badging. The Dodge Ram Laramie Limited provides enhanced luxury, different than the very popular southwestern design of the Ram Laramie Longhorn pickup.

Exterior

The Ram Laramie Limited has a frontal design the same color as the body, with fog lights – along with a corresponding painted back bumper. The 2500 and 3500 versions in white and silver have chrome front-side and back bumpers, and the chrome grill encompasses billet inserts just like the ones included on the Ram Sport trucks.

On each side of the truck you will find chrome molding, mirrors, door handles and side steps. The badging on the tailgate has the familiar ram’s head logo with the word “Limited” in italics.

The Ram 1500 Laramie Limited will have 20 in. forged aluminum wheels, while the heavy-duty Ram Laramie Limited versions will have 17 in. polished aluminum wheels with the Ram brand name stamped in the center.

The available colors for the Ram 1500 Laramie Limited will be metallic silver, white, cherry red pearl, metallic mineral grey, blue, and black. The Ram Laramie Limited heavy-duty versions will be available in metallic silver, white, metallic mineral grey, and black.

Interior

The 2012 Dodge Ram Laramie Limited features a contemporary, plush interior that includes:

  • Natura Plus leather seats coverings with gray stone leather piping and stitching
  • Big center double-stacked console with French-stitched leather top
  • Steering wheel and shifter wrapped in leather – console on the 1500 and column on the 2500/3500 – X stitch detailing
  • Leather wrapped front and rear door trim
  • Remote LED lighting for door handles – full-length lighting for front and rear map pockets
  • Glossy piano-black center stack with liquid graphite bezels and chrome vent rings
  • Gauges with pad-print chrome rings and printed with “Designed in Detroit” – liquid graphite gauge needles
  • Glove box detailed in pinstripes, black, and chrome “Limited” badge
  • Foot-well lighting
  • Premium carpet floor mats – seat back map pockets with chrome Ram-lettered metal buckles – Ram-branded anti-scuff door sill plates

Added Features

  • Navigational radio
  • Remote start
  • Back-up camera
  • Power adjustable pedals with memory
  • Heated steering wheel
  • Heated front ventilated seats – heated rear seats

Your Choice

The 2012 Dodge Ram Laramie Limited is available in the following versions: 1500 – 1/2 ton, 2500HD – 3/4 ton, 3500HD single and double rear wheel – 1 ton, Crew Cab & Mega Cab, 4-wheel drive and 2-wheel drive, short or long wheelbase.

2013 Subaru BRZ

The new 2013 Subaru BRZ is rated among the best affordable sports car, due to its track-ready performance and affordable price.

This car was built by Subaru in collaboration with Toyota, and it hit the market in spring of 2012.

It faces competition from rivals that may look like a guest list at a Hollywood premiere.

Engine & Performance

This rear-wheel drive is powered by a 2.0L flat 4-cylinder engine that produces 200 horsepower and 151 lbs-ft of torque. This engine is connected to a standard 6-speed manual transmission, although customers can opt for the 6-speed automatic transmission with rev-matched downshifts and steering column shift paddles. With these, a 2013 BRZ equipped with the manual transmission is able to go from 0 to 60 mph in 6.8 seconds, while the one fitted with the automatic transmission does it a second slower at 7.9 seconds.

A manual-equipped BRZ nets a fuel economy of 22 mpg city and 30 mpg highway. A BRZ equipped with the automatic transmission gets a fuel economy estimated at 25/34 mpg city/highway. The BRZ gets a lot of praises due to its strong brakes, excellent handling and athletic handling. In fact, it’s handling and braking beats those of perennial favorites.

Exterior

The 2013 BRZ comes with it sports-car appearance to go with its short tail, long nose and swooping roofline. The hood is made of aluminum, which help in keeping the overall weight down. This 4-seat compact coupe is offered in 2 trim levels: Premium and the Limited model.

The Premium trim comes with standard features that include: automatic bi-xenon headlights, 17-inch alloy wheels, keyless entry, summer tires and LED running lights. The Limited trim further adds a rear spoiler and fog lamps to its exterior.

Interior

The BRZ comes in a driver focused design with easy to use controls. The cabin is textured with a hard plastic trim. The front seats are comfortable and provide ample support, while the rear seats would be suitable for short people or children.

The tachometer is located in the middle of the gauge cluster, enabling the driver to monitor the engine’s information clearly. This tachometer also accommodates a digital speedometer. The BRZ has a cargo space of 6.9 cubic feet, which can be increased by folding the rear seats. This cargo space is more than that of the Mazda Miata, and almost equal to that of the Nissan 370Z.

Safety & Reliability

The Subaru BRZ is equipped with many safety features. Standard features in all trims include: electronic stability and traction control, antilock brakes, driver and front passenger airbags, front side airbags, side curtain airbags, emergency trunk release, 4-wheel ABS, daytime running lights and brake assist.

This car gets a basic warranty running through the first 3 years or 36,000 miles, in addition to the 5-year or 60,000 miles engine warranty.

2013 Ford Mustang Boss 302

Only a few names like the Ford Mustang are more revered than the tagline Boss. It is best known as the performance package for the 1970 Mustang that went on to win Trans-Am races. And now, for the current crop of Mustangs, the Boss name has been revived, much to the delight of enthusiasts of this legendary sports car. But how does the 2013 Ford Mustang Boss 302 edition stack up?

Tradition

True to the tradition, the new Boss is developed for the performance enthusiast. As for the looks, it gives a great salute to the Mustang’s colorful past, complete with racing stripes and hockey stick graphics. And with a new yellow paint job that gives a salute to 1970 Trans Am champion Parnelli Jones; the nostalgia is taken to another level.

Performance

But nostalgia is not just the only thing that makes the new Boss stand out from the others. Improved performance, true to the design ethos of the original Boss, has been accomplished thanks to a long line of modifications. A 302 cubic inch/5.0 liter engine is used for this car.

Thanks to extensive modifications, a maximum output of 444 horsepower and 380 lb-ft of torque is evenly distributed to all revs. A six speed manual transmission and an optional Torsen limited slip differential are incorporated to transmit all those power to the rear wheels. Adjustable struts and shock absorbers provide sharper, track-ready handling. And unique 19 inch wheels provide superior grip.

The 2013 Ford Mustang Boss 302 is a proper salute to the Mustang’s colorful past. Equally adept to both road and track, the boss is back.

2012 Audi R8 LMS Ultra

The Audi R8 is synonymous to racing success. Previously used to name perhaps the greatest Le Mans prototype racer, the R8 was used to represent Audi’s supercar. The R8 name did not stay on the road though, as the R8 name made its way back to the track. Thanks to the R8 LMS GT3, Audi was able to dominate the touring car scene for the last 3 years, winning 12 different championships and winning a grand total of 115 races.

However, Audi, not resting on its laurels, created its successor that aims to continue the tradition. This successor is the 2012 Audi R8 LMS Ultra.

Thanks to the work of Audi’s subsidiary Quattro GmbH, the daunting task of improving an already strong sports car has been accomplished with great results. Using the inputs of those that owned the R8 LMS GT3, these inputs are then utilized to improve the Ultra. The result is a car that is made to keep winning and exceed even the loftiest expectations.

Performance

New carbon fiber reinforced plastic (CFRP) doors and new energy absorbing foams not only reduce the car’s overall car weight but also increase the car’s overall safety. A new PS1 safety seat further increases safety even more. An updated transmission is created to provide better toughness necessary for endurance races.

The 5.2 liter V10 produces a maximum output of 570 horsepower, designed to fit in with GT3 regulations standards and last for thousands of kilometers. And with improved aerodynamics and suspension settings, the 2012 Audi R8 LMS Ultra is poised to continue the Audi R8’s legendary reputation.

2013 Audi A1 Quattro

The 2013 Audi A1 Quattro is going to be a very popular model – in fact, just 333 of the cars are going to be manufactured, ensuring a special product indeed for someone lucky enough to snap one up.

Performance

The car engine produces 256 hp, and will go from 0 to 100 km/h in just 5.7 seconds, topping out at a highest speed of 245 km/h – that’s 152 mph. Although the engine is just 1984 cc, it is turbocharged and provides 350 Nm of torque to the wheels at anything from 2500 to 6000 rpm.

Audi have spent time squeezing out every last ounce of power and fuel efficiency to give the very best performance. It will perform at over 27 miles per gallon (US), but has an acceleration power to match some of the best sports cars it might meet at the highway junction.

Drivetrain

With a six speed transmission, and highly developed and electronic clutch, the gears operate extremely smooth and effectively.

Power steering is sensitive and also efficient, with a ratio of 14.8:1 giving great control. The wheels they control are 8×18 cast alloy, and designed to match the extremely distinctive white metallic finish of the car, although the roof is contrasted with a black gloss appearance. To highlight the small bars in the headlights, these are painted in red.

Special Edition

The interior is designed with a stylish black finish, in leather alongside red seams to pick out the design. There are multi way adjustments to the seats and matching seams on the floor mats complement the seat design.

The dashboard controls are nicely laid out, with a red tachometer and white needles. A leather finish steering wheel contains the serial number of the car, which will be anywhere from #1 to #333.
